๐Ÿ“ MYP Extended Mathematics – Comprehensive Course Summary

๐Ÿ“Œ Subject Overview

MYP Extended Mathematics challenges students with advanced mathematical concepts and theories. It aims to develop robust problem-solving skills, analytical thinking, and readiness for higher-level studies like the IB Diploma Mathematics program.

๐Ÿ“– Curriculum Content

๐Ÿ“ Advanced Algebra

  • Quadratic equations

  • Polynomials

  • Logarithms

  • Complex numbers

๐Ÿ“ Trigonometry

  • Advanced identities

  • Solving equations

  • 3D applications

๐Ÿ“Š Statistics and Probability

  • Normal distribution

  • Hypothesis testing

  • Regression analysis

๐Ÿ”ข Calculus

  • Differentiation and integration

  • Limits

  • Optimization

๐Ÿ“ Vectors and Matrices

  • Vector operations

  • Matrix transformations

  • Geometric applications

๐Ÿ“ Assessment Criteria

  • ๐Ÿ”ข Criterion A: Knowing and Understanding: Demonstrate comprehension of advanced concepts.

  • ๐Ÿ•ต๏ธ Criterion B: Investigating Patterns: Generalizing patterns from complex data.

  • ๐Ÿ“ฃ Criterion C: Communicating: Structured and clear presentation of mathematical ideas.

  • ๐Ÿ› ๏ธ Criterion D: Real-Life Applications: Application of mathematics to practical and theoretical problems.
